We The North: Rise And Shine

As a Raptors fan, i am one of 35,000 Canadians living in the San Francisco Bay Area, many of us have gone to top tier universities and are working in jobs in tech or finance. Until this week, however, being a Raptors fan was a largely thankless task in a region that boasts one of the most successful basketball teams in recent NBA history. There wasn't even much of a rivalry between the teams before the Finals. The Raptors were barely on the radar in California. Most Warrior supporters looked at the matchup with Toronto with a mix of surprise and compassion. But after Raptors beat the Warriors in Game 1 things have started to change. Canadians are coming out of the woodwork in droves in the Bay Area as well as in Toronto organizing viewing parties and asking friends and family to buy Raptors gear. As an athlete myself, there's a difference between winning the championship and just going to the Finals–the championship has an enduring effect. We are all hyped.
